VirtualMachineRunCommandScriptSource interface
Opisuje źródła skryptów dla polecenia uruchamiania. Użyj tylko jednego skryptu, scriptUri, commandId.
Właściwości
command |
Określa identyfikator polecenia wstępnie zdefiniowanego wbudowanego skryptu. |
script | Określa zawartość skryptu do wykonania na maszynie wirtualnej. |
script |
Określa lokalizację pobierania skryptu. Może to być identyfikator URI sygnatury dostępu współdzielonego obiektu blob usługi Azure Storage z dostępem do odczytu lub publicznym identyfikatorem URI. |
script |
Tożsamość zarządzana przypisana przez użytkownika, która ma dostęp do identyfikatora scriptUri w przypadku obiektu blob usługi Azure Storage. Użyj pustego obiektu w przypadku tożsamości przypisanej przez system. Upewnij się, że obiekt blob usługi Azure Storage istnieje, a tożsamość zarządzana ma dostęp do kontenera obiektu blob z przypisaniem roli "Czytelnik danych obiektu blob usługi Storage". W przypadku tożsamości przypisanej przez użytkownika upewnij się, że została dodana w obszarze tożsamość maszyny wirtualnej. Aby uzyskać więcej informacji na temat tożsamości zarządzanej i uruchamiania polecenia, zobacz https://aka.ms/ManagedIdentity i https://aka.ms/RunCommandManaged. |
Szczegóły właściwości
commandId
Określa identyfikator polecenia wstępnie zdefiniowanego wbudowanego skryptu.
commandId?: string
Wartość właściwości
string
script
Określa zawartość skryptu do wykonania na maszynie wirtualnej.
script?: string
Wartość właściwości
string
scriptUri
Określa lokalizację pobierania skryptu. Może to być identyfikator URI sygnatury dostępu współdzielonego obiektu blob usługi Azure Storage z dostępem do odczytu lub publicznym identyfikatorem URI.
scriptUri?: string
Wartość właściwości
string
scriptUriManagedIdentity
Tożsamość zarządzana przypisana przez użytkownika, która ma dostęp do identyfikatora scriptUri w przypadku obiektu blob usługi Azure Storage. Użyj pustego obiektu w przypadku tożsamości przypisanej przez system. Upewnij się, że obiekt blob usługi Azure Storage istnieje, a tożsamość zarządzana ma dostęp do kontenera obiektu blob z przypisaniem roli "Czytelnik danych obiektu blob usługi Storage". W przypadku tożsamości przypisanej przez użytkownika upewnij się, że została dodana w obszarze tożsamość maszyny wirtualnej. Aby uzyskać więcej informacji na temat tożsamości zarządzanej i uruchamiania polecenia, zobacz https://aka.ms/ManagedIdentity i https://aka.ms/RunCommandManaged.
scriptUriManagedIdentity?: RunCommandManagedIdentity